Windows Installer正在准备安装怎么解决

10个月前百科知识23
遇到“Windows Installer正在准备安装”的情况,通常表示系统正在后台处理安装程序的相关文件和配置。这可能是由于安装程序较大、系统资源占用高或安装文件需要额外时间进行解压和验证。解决此问题,可以尝试以下方法:,,1. 等待一段时间,让安装程序自行完成准备过程。,2. 关闭不必要的程序和后台服务,释放系统资源。,3. 检查网络连接(如果安装程序需要从网络下载额外文件)。,4. 以管理员身份运行安装程序,确保有足够的权限。,5. 重启计算机,有时可以解决因系统资源紧张导致的问题。,,如果长时间无进展,可能需要检查安装文件是否完整或尝试重新下载安装程序。

本文目录导读:

  1. 了解Windows Installer
  2. 常见原因及解决方法

在使用Windows操作系统时,我们经常会遇到需要安装各种软件或更新的情况,有时在安装过程中,系统会显示“Windows Installer正在准备安装”的提示,但长时间没有进展,导致安装无法完成,这种情况往往令人感到困扰,因为它可能阻碍了我们正常使用电脑或安装必要的软件,本文将详细介绍如何解决“Windows Installer正在准备安装”的问题,帮助用户顺利完成安装过程。

了解Windows Installer

了解Windows Installer

我们需要了解Windows Installer是什么,Windows Installer是微软Windows操作系统中用于安装、修改和删除软件的一个服务,它使用MSI(Microsoft Installer Package)文件作为安装包的格式,这些文件包含了安装软件所需的所有信息,当我们在Windows上安装软件时,Windows Installer会负责解析MSI文件,并按照文件中的指令执行安装过程。

常见原因及解决方法

常见原因及解决方法

1. Windows Installer服务未启动

问题描述

如果Windows Installer服务没有启动,那么任何需要该服务的安装程序都无法正常进行,从而显示“Windows Installer正在准备安装”但无法完成。

解决方法

1、打开服务管理器

- 点击“开始”按钮,选择“运行”(或使用快捷键Win+R),输入services.msc后按确定键。

- 在弹出的“服务”窗口中,找到“Windows Installer”服务。

2、启动Windows Installer服务

- 如果服务状态为“已停止”,则右击该服务,选择“属性”。

- 在“属性”窗口中,将“启动类型”设置为“自动”,然后点击“启动”按钮。

- 启动”按钮无法点击(因为服务状态为“已停止”),则直接点击“应用”和“确定”按钮退出属性对话框。

- 回到服务页面,再次右击“Windows Installer”服务,选择“启动”。

3、重新启动安装程序

- 关闭所有打开的窗口和安装程序。

- 重新运行安装程序,此时应该能够正常进行安装。

2. Windows Installer服务被禁用或删除

问题描述

在某些情况下,Windows Installer服务可能被系统禁用或标记为删除,导致无法启动。

解决方法

对于Windows 2000/XP系统

1. 打开命令提示符(CMD):点击“开始”->“运行”,输入CMD后按确定键。

2. 输入msiexec /unregserver命令停掉Windows Installer服务。

3. 下载并安装Windows Installer的安装程序包(InstMsiW.exe或InstMsiA.exe,根据系统版本选择)。

4. 解压安装程序包,并右键点击msi.infmspatcha.inf文件,选择“安装”。

5. 再次打开命令提示符,输入msiexec /regserver命令重新启动Windows Installer服务。

6. 重启计算机后,尝试重新安装软件。

对于Windows XP及更高版本

如果系统集成了最新版本的Windows Installer,但服务仍然无法启动,可以尝试通过修改注册表来修复。

1. 使用记事本创建一个新的文本文件,并输入以下内容(注意替换为正确的路径):

```

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\MSIServer]

"ImagePath"=

"ImagePath"=hex(2):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,\

74,00,25,00,5c,00,53,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,00,6d,\

00,73,00,69,00,65,00,78,00,65,00,63,00,2e,00,65,00,78,00,65,00,20,00,2f,00,\

```

2. 将文件保存为.reg格式,例如fix_installer.reg

3. 双击该文件,将其内容导入注册表。

4. 重启计算机进入安全模式(启动时按F8